Introduction

The University of Glasgow’s UKVI Sponsor Licence, and our ability to sponsor international students, are dependent on accurate and timely attendance monitoring.

To ensure on-going compliance the University has introduced new practices, especially in the areas of student engagement monitoring. Changing our processes greatly influences a broader, future ambition to ensure we provide data-informed processes that can boost student wellbeing, success, and engagement across individual students and the wider community.

UG/PGT (teaching events) - Student visa holders should use the SafeZone app to record their attendance during timetabled teaching events.  

PGR/PGT (dissertation/project) - Student visa holders should use the new UofG HelpDesk Engagement Form (which replaces all other local forms for recording engagements).

Immigration Compliance Hub

An expanded Immigration Compliance Hub will launch in July 2025. The team's responsibilities include:

  • Visa registration
  • Monitoring non-registered students
  • Proactively monitoring student engagement and attendance
  • CAS extensions
  • All UKVI reporting  

APEX Engagement Dashboard

The APEX Dashboard is a platform which consolidates UKVI engagement data in a central resource, and provides:

  • A cenralised process, and consistency for all students
  • Improved data quality
  • Improved engagement tracking
  • Case-management capability
